Meeting and Pickup Details
To kick off the Private Porto Secrets Walking Tour, participants should meet at the designated pickup point to ensure a smooth start to their adventure.
The meeting spot is conveniently located at R. Clube dos Fenianos 3, near City Hall at Humberto Delgado Square. It’s easy to find—just wait at the front door.
The tour starts promptly at 10:30 am, so arriving a bit early is a good idea. While the location isn’t wheelchair accessible, it’s close to public transportation for those who need it.
Participants are encouraged to dress in smart casual attire and to wear comfortable shoes, as the tour involves some walking.

Participant Information
Understanding the participant information is key for anyone considering the Private Porto Secrets Walking Tour, as it helps ensure a comfortable and enjoyable experience for everyone involved.
Attendees should dress in smart casual attire and possess a moderate level of physical fitness, as the tour involves walking through various historic sites.
It’s important to note that the tour isn’t recommended for travelers with serious medical conditions, like back problems or heart issues.
Service animals are welcome, but participants need to inform the organizers about any dietary requirements when booking.
With a maximum of six participants, this intimate experience allows for personalized attention and unique insights into Porto’s rich history.
